前言
今天重装了`UbuntuKylin,从麒麟版本诞生之日,可以说我的Linux就没转过别的平台,主要是喜欢它的中文化(听说是工信部和社区合作的长期中文化产物),不但一堆Locale默认中文,自带中文输入法还有双拼自然码码表,最关键的是对TeX的中文化支持相当好,几乎不用手动干预,一堆安装自动搞定。
时隔好些年,今天因公去了趟
麒麟在北京的分公司,有幸见到了当年参与UbuntuKylin开发的几位中国大神,还被送了一个麒麟吉祥物,真是荣幸之至!
当然,写这篇文章,主要目的不是记录怎么用apt-get,而是在今天我装完系统,开始安装TeX Live的时候,发现Ubuntu官方维护的居然是2013.2014update版本!拜托!已经2016年了好吗!
赶紧去到CTAN上查看官方发布情况,TeX Live 2016发布需要到2016/06/08`,还有好几个月,所以决定先装2015年度版本。
这样一来,就不能偷懒用apt-get了,好在官方的安装过程也简单的不行,就是脱离了Ubuntu软件仓库维护,日后升级等一系列操作还是得手动,不想“动手”的童鞋,还是乖乖去戳“软件中心”吧~
正文
这次不写那么罗嗦了,简介流程走起:
官方下载
去官方网站(CTAN)下载一个很小的Perl安装脚本
解压运行安装脚本
这里需要注意,安装脚本支持4种类型的界面方式:
- install-tl -gui text 默认方式,纯文本
- install-tl -gui wizard 向导模式,主要用在Windows系统安装中
- install-tl -gui perltk Tk窗口模式,本文采用这个方式
- install-tl -gui –profile=profile 依据profile中指定的方式执行批量安装
这里我们使用第三种Tk窗口模式(顺便装上perl-tk),使用下面的命令安装:
1 | sudo apt-get install perl-tk |
打开的窗口是这样的:

这里我没做任何修改,直接默认安装了,值得一提的是Portable Setup为绿色安装,虽然不太想去琢磨这个绿色在Linux平台上的适用性,但要是在Windows平台上,本人还是非常偏爱一切绿色软件的!
做好心理准备开始下载4G左右的内容后,点击“安装”,会弹出“安装过程”窗口,指示当前的安装进度:

当然,Terminal里也会有同步显示:

设置环境变量
打开~/.bashrc或profile,添加TeX Live的执行文件目录到环境变量,默认是这样:
1 | PATH=/usr/local/texlive/2015/bin/i386-linux:$PATH |
如果像我一样是64位系统,则是这样:
1 | PATH=/usr/local/texlive/2015/bin/x86_64-linux:$PATH |
结束
测试编译一下吧,不出意外的话,整个系统就按装好了。
后记
就像我在《新年新气象,缅怀过去走进未来——换上Typecho》这篇文章结尾提到的那样,折腾TeX Live的最主要目的,其实是想将自己写过的文章以出版物级别PDF的形式(而非数据库中的一条记录或文件夹里的一个文本文件)封装一个完美的归宿,作为一个比较喜欢阅读的人,我偏执的认为,这种方式最为尊重文字本身的价值意义。